RD-19,575 SILICONE MARCOMERS AND THERMOPLASTIC FLAME RETARDANT SILICON-POLYPHENYLENE ETHER GRAFT COPOLYMERS OBTAINED THEREFROM A silicone cyclic, such as hexaorganotrisiloxane is lithiated with an alkyl lithium compound followed by treatment with a diorganohalosilane to produce a polydiorganosiloxane having a terminal diorganohydridesiloxy unit. The platinum catalyzed addition of a 2-alkenyl-6- organophenol results in the production of a phenol-siloxane macromer. Conversion of the phenol-siloxane macromer to a silicone polyphenylene ether graft copolymer is effected by oxidatively coupling the 2,6-diorganophenol to the phenol- siloxane macromer.
